The International Economic Forum on Latin America and the Caribbean is a yearly high-level event that brings together policy-makers, CEOs, and experts from Latin America, the Caribbean and Europe to discuss the region’s economic performance and share solutions to its development challenges. The Forum is co-organised by the OECD Development Centre, the Inter-American Development Bank (IDB), and the Agence Française de Développement.

 

2023 - Towards renewed partnerships for sustainable development

The 15th edition of the forum took place on 6 June 2023. It explored thgreen transition as an opportunity to move towards more sustainable and inclusive models in the region.

2022 - Green transition for Latin America and the Caribbean

The 14th edition of the forum took place on 8th of June 2022. It invited civil society, policy makers, private sector actors, and high-level representatives of international organisations to explore the role of the region in shaping a new green global order.

2021 - Latin America in the emerging global order - from crisis to opportunity?

The 13th edition of the forum took place on 27th of May 2021. It invited LAC countries and partners to reflect upon a new global agenda, in efforts to design innovative strategic partnerships to reduce vulnerabilities and build forward better.

2020 - Rethinking the social contract in times of COVID-19

The 12th edition of the forum took place online, on Tuesday, 15th of December 2020. The Forum focused on the policy priorities for the post-COVID agenda. It brought together civil society and public and private sector leaders, as well as high-level representatives of international organisations to share their solutions and add to the debate. The event took place as we mark the 60th anniversary of the signing of the OECD Convention.

2019 - Technology: a driver of (in)equality?

The 11th edition of the forum took place on 24 May 2019 in Paris. The Forum focused on the relationship between inequalities and technologies and shared best practices towards more inclusive societies within the countries of the region. The Forum participants also discussed the technological environment and innovation incentives as enablers to ensure more equal LAC economies.

2018 - Towards open, fair and prosperous societies

The 10th edition of the forum took place on 28 May 2018 in Paris. In addition to analysing the region’s macroeconomic outlook, the 2018 Forum focused on how to re-build the state-citizens-market nexus, by strengthening institutions and making governments better able to respond to their citizen’s demands and achieve people’s well-being.

2017 - Rethinking globalisation for youth and inclusive development

The 9th of the forum edition took place on 9 June 2017 in Paris, and featured, in addition to an analysis on the region’s macroeconomic outlook, a focus on the impact of new global economic and trade policies on Latin American and Caribbean economies. Participants will also discuss the importance of revitalizing the regional integration process and the potential for reviving the regional economy through youth entrepreneurship.

2016 - New challenges and innovative partnerships in a shifting world

The 8th of the forum edition took place on 3 June 2016 in Paris, and featured two thematic panels with high-level government representatives, business leaders and philanthropy, offering privileged dialogue and networking opportunities. Back-to-back with the Forum, the OECD Development Centre held the Latin America-focused meeting of its Emerging Markets Network (EMnet), a platform for policy dialogue and analysis of challenges and opportunities for doing business in Latin America and the Caribbean.

2014 - Beyond the golden decade? Logistics and infrastructure, pillars of regional integration and global trade opportunities

 

The 6th edition of the Forum took place in Paris on 30 June 2014. After providing an overview of the economic outlook of the region, the Forum asked how governments and private sector actors can promote logistics, infrastructure and industrial policies as instruments for regional and global economic integration, inclusive growth and structural transformation in the region.

 

2013 - Empowering entrepreneurship for competitiveness

 

The 5th edition of the Forum took place in Paris on 31 May 2013. After providing an overview of the economic outlook of the region, the Forum asked how governments in the region can engage reforms in favour of higher productivity by more adequately addressing the needs of SMEs and by better including them in the production structure.

 

2012 - Enhancing reforms for competitiveness and inclusion

 

The 4th edition of the Forum took place in Paris on 25 May 2012. The Forum provided the opportunity to ask how the region can engage reforms in favour of competitiveness, productivity and inclusive growth, and embrace the full potential of its newly acquired strength and stability.

 

2011 - Finding new factors of growth in a world of shifting wealth

 

The third edition of the forum took place in Paris on 24 January 2011. The Forum was organised around three sessions which focused on the place and position of Latin American and Caribbean (LAC) countries in the G20 agenda, the opportunities and challenges brought by the commodity boom in the region, and the role of middle class in development.
